Valor Awards

The 100 Club Valor Awards are presented annually to police officers, firefighters, and paramedics who, by their actions, performed above and beyond the call of duty and in the highest traditions of their respective departments. Emergency On-Call Response
In the event of a line of duty death, the 100 Club has many resources to support your department and the family of your fallen hero. Our team can respond for logistical support, hospital and/or funeral coordination, federal and state benefit filing, and more.
